iio: orientation: hid-sensor-incl-3d: use u32 instead of unsigned

This commit replaces the bare 'unsigned' type with 'u32' for the usage_id
variable in several callback handlers. This change aligns the code with the
expected callback API types and improves clarity. There are no functional
changes introduced by this patch.

[Severity: High]
This is a pre-existing issue, but while reviewing this signature update I
noticed a potential memory access problem.

Looking further down in incl_3d_capture_sample(), raw_data is directly cast
and dereferenced:

	switch (usage_id) {
	case HID_USAGE_SENSOR_ORIENT_TILT_X:
		incl_state->scan.incl_val[CHANNEL_SCAN_INDEX_X] = *(u32 *)raw_data;

And for timestamps:

	case HID_USAGE_SENSOR_TIME_TIMESTAMP:
		incl_state->timestamp =
			hid_sensor_convert_timestamp(&incl_state->common_attributes,
						     *(s64 *)raw_data);

Can this direct pointer casting trigger unaligned memory access exceptions on
architectures that do not natively support them?

Additionally, since HID report data is explicitly little-endian, does casting
the byte stream to a native u32 or s64 pointer cause it to read reversed
bytes on big-endian architectures?

Finally, the callback does not appear to check the raw_len parameter. If the
HID field is 16-bit or a 32-bit timestamp, will the unconditional 32-bit or
64-bit dereference fetch adjacent HID fields or uninitialized buffer padding,
potentially corrupting the reported sensor value?
